Meredith Treinen, in collaboration with the cast, has designed an experience to “explore our attachment to and participation in binary gender identities.”

Press Release Follows

LOS ANGELES, CA (March 4, 2019) LA-based creator Meredith Treinen is proud to announce Release, devised in collaboration with Juliet Deem, Deanna Noe, Jessica Emmanuel, Matthew Maguire, Scott Monahan, and Zachary Sanders.

Release operates as a live gallery experience — using movement, collaged text, and personal storytelling to explore gendered experience. Using personal experience as a jumpstart, Meredith and her collaborators have generated work grounded in duality, identity, and the relationships we have to both.

This piece aims to uncover and explore our attachment to and participation in binary gender identities. Creating work in separate gendered silos, the casts of men and women come together for the piece to create a dialogue with each other and the audience.

Release is a site-adaptive work with a non-traditional viewing experience. Guests will be expected to stand or walk through the duration of the performance. This performance is ADA accessible.
